Ever felt like a goal is just too big, or that life is throwing one obstacle after another in your way? 
In this episode, Kat, a mom, coach, and lifelong athlete, shares her journey into ultrarunning and how she discovered resilience, clarity, and self-trust. From finding strength after motherhood to overcoming intense physical and mental battles on the trail, Kat’s story will inspire you to chase your own dreams, no matter how ambitious.

Key Takeaways:

  1. It’s Never Too Late to Start
    • Kat didn’t begin ultrarunning until after her second son was born, using it as a way to reconnect and find herself.
  2. Big Goals are Built Step-by-Step
    • Her journey started with short races and gradually grew, showing that even the biggest goals start small.
  3. Adapt and Listen to Your Body
    • Life will bring its own challenges, and sometimes training plans need adjusting. Being flexible is a strength.
  4. Embrace the Process and Support
    • Kat’s biggest lessons came from moments of doubt, leaning into support, and staying curious about her own growth.
